A. D. Jacobson is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Media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, A. D. Jacobson has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 452 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 8 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 6 papers in Media Technology. Recurrent topics in A. D. Jacobson’s work include Photonic and Optical Devices (8 papers), Advanced Optical Imaging Technologies (6 papers) and Liquid Crystal Research Advancements (4 papers). A. D. Jacobson is often cited by papers focused on Photonic and Optical Devices (8 papers), Advanced Optical Imaging Technologies (6 papers) and Liquid Crystal Research Advancements (4 papers). A. D. Jacobson collaborates with scholars based in United States and Canada. A. D. Jacobson's co-authors include J. Grinberg, W. P. Bleha, Lewis M. Fraas, F. J. McClung, Leroy J. Miller, J. D. Margerum, Dmitrii F. Perepichka, Shehzad Jeeva, Olena Lukoyanova and Marc Lepeltier and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Chemical Communications.
